After neurotransmitter molecules are released, they may be broken down by enzymes, or they may be re-absorbed back into the axon, a process known as
A) inhibition.
B) neurogenesis.
C) refraction.
D) reuptake.
Answer: D
Rationale: Reuptake is a process where neurotransmitter molecules that have been released into the synapse are re-absorbed into the axon terminals of the presynaptic neuron. Reuptake is a very important process. It is a sort of natural recycling system for neurotransmitters.
